I gave this a 2 across the board only because it stated that it was linux compatible. The drivers on the cd are all RPM based as mentioned. I mistakenly thought that a debian distribution might also pic it up. After numerous tries I opted for a usrobotics usb modem. I had that up and running with no additional software on ubuntu in 5 minutes. (hint- use dmesg to find the appropriate port designation for any usb device). |
